Description lcthesecond 2024-07-08 13:33:55 UTC
SUMMARY
Whenever i defined fish as the default shell, one of my monitors gets a downgrade in resolution, and that resolution is no longer avaliable for selection.
If I change back to bash as default. The resolution becomes avaliable again.

Things to consider.   Both monitors are the same model (LG 19EB13) My PC only has 1 HDMI and 1 VGA.
The monitor that always loses resolution is the VGA-1

It happens on both X11 and Wayland

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1.  Set FISH as default shell
2.  Reboot
